keirz Posted August 3, 2008 Share Posted August 3, 2008 just a bit of help really,basically my only form of boost control is the hks actuator. what are my benifits if i was to be using an ebc? do i really need one to get a good tune and make good power? what differences will i see with an ebc? WallaceGlanza Posted August 3, 2008 Share Posted August 3, 2008 You don't need one to give you more power unless the hks actuator can't adjust the boost anymore (I think it only adjusts upto 1.1bar?), you can also get a quicker spool time with a properly set up ebc, mostly it just gives you more adjustability. Glanza_Ragger Posted August 4, 2008 Share Posted August 4, 2008 As Wallace said bud, mainly incar adjustability.Allthough you will see slightly better spool times with a ebc that has the gain settings setup correct.Its handy to be able to switch between hi and low though. Actuator alone will do the job just fine.As would a manual boost controller fitted inside the engine bay or cockpit.If you go for a manual type, i suggest either a turbosmart or a forge type.There dawes types so they wont piss boost and give you uncontrollable spikes. ecksjay Posted August 4, 2008 Share Posted August 4, 2008 if tuned well, you will gain response, stability and increased output overall from a decent boost controller. they are VERY worth having, i've been recommending, sourcing, fitting and tuning them for years. StarletRick Posted August 4, 2008 Share Posted August 4, 2008 with a good tune on the EBC youll get alot better response from your tubby. i got my spool time down by 700rpm on the td06 by messing about with the controller. they are WELL worth it. even if its just the warning feature (kills the boost if you overboost, very handy if youre not paying attention)for the money, you cant go wrong.
